What Are The Reason Pre Purchase Building Inspections Are Important

Congratulations, you’ve discovered an apartment that appears like it meets all the criteria. The agent who is selling it says it is sturdy and solid, while your DIY professional acquaintance says it’s nice. Do you really have to check it out?

If you are buying a home without performing a pre inspection prior to purchase and you end up with some expensive problems that could have been discovered, but it could also severely limit the possibility of pursuing damages in the event that the home ended up with a significant issue.

A pre purchase building inspection report from an qualified Waipatu building inspector will identify any problems the property has, indicate any future issues, and identify points that will add value. It ensures house buyers don’t face any nasty unexpected costs and offers you the chance to negotiate lower price.

We examine the entire structure and look for any serious flaws that could lead to urgent or future maintenance problems and issues due to gradual decline. We check for structural issues and any indications that the property is in require of repair, issues caused by deferred maintenance such as weatherboards turning rotten due to peeling paint or areas that are damp or mould.

Warnings & Red Flags

Each of these could be costly to deal with:

Black plastic pipe: Check for them if your home was constructed or rebuilt from the late 1970s until the early 1980s. They are known to leak. Insurers are unlikely cover damage caused by this pipe, in the event that you knew they were there.

Weathersideexterior cladding: Weatherside weatherboard can leak. If the home was built in the 80s, it may have Weatherside.

The Plaster monolithic style: Used in the 1980s and into the mid-2000s many "leaky homes" have this cladding. Walls on the exterior typically are smooth or unbroken appearance.

Asbestos construction: Widely used since the around the mid-1940s up to the mid-1980s. It can be found installed on roofs, ceilings under lino, fencing. If asbestos is discovered in the location, seek professional advice about the risks it presents, how it can be removed, the length of time it will take to remove, and the removal cost.

Pre-Purchase Building & House Inspections Waipatu

Our detailed pre purchase inspection will reveal any issues which may need repair.

  • A thorough assessment of the structure and weather-tightness every visible component.
  • A review for the solutions for the building (given affordable access).
  • A cursory survey of out-buildings as well as the immediate grounds and site drainage.
  • Non-invasive moisture testing in areas of high risk and potentially hazard like window and door penetrations and wet rooms (bathrooms laundry, baths, etc.) is part of the standard service provided.
  • Identification of maintenance related items.
  • Recognising additions and alterations post construction that was originally constructed, requiring a authorisation or consent.
